Nettet26. feb. 2024 · Instrumenting. How OpenTelemetry facilitates automatic and manual instrumentation of applications. In order to make a system observable, it must be instrumented: That is, code from the system’s components must emit traces , metrics, and logs. Instrumentation is a collective term for measuring instruments that are used for indicating, measuring and recording physical quantities. The term has its origins in the art and science of scientific instrument-making. Instrumentation can refer to devices as simple as direct-reading thermometers, or as complex as multi-sensor components of industrial control systems. Today, instruments can be found in labor…
